Visa Expands AI Commerce to Canada, Partners with The Weeknd for Asia Tour

Visa has expanded its Agentic Ready AI commerce program to Canada, giving banks and payment partners access to live testing environments for AI-driven transactions. The company also launched a global partnership with The Weeknd as the official payment partner for his Asia stadium tour, linking payments to live entertainment and digital experiences.

Visa (NYSE: V) announced the expansion of its Agentic Ready AI commerce program to Canada, enabling banks and payment partners to access live testing environments for AI-driven transactions. The company also unveiled a global partnership with The Weeknd as the official payment partner for his Asia stadium tour, connecting payments to live entertainment and digital experiences. These moves highlight Visa's push into AI-enabled commerce and experiential marketing.

Program and Partnership Details

AI Commerce Program

  • Expansion of the Agentic Ready AI program to Canada after initial launches in other markets.
  • Allows banks and payment partners to test AI-initiated transactions in live environments.
  • Aims to enable automated, intelligent payments without human intervention.

Partnership with The Weeknd

  • Visa becomes the official payment partner for The Weeknd's Asia stadium tour.
  • The partnership aims to link payments to live and digital experiences, such as ticket and merchandise purchases.
  • Reflects Visa's focus on experiential marketing to enhance brand loyalty.

Competition

Visa faces competition from fintech companies like PayPal and other digital payment firms that are also integrating AI into their services. Mastercard is pursuing similar initiatives in smart commerce.

Potential Impact on the Company

These initiatives are expected to strengthen Visa's position in digital payments, open new revenue streams through fees on smart transactions and marketing partnerships, and potentially increase customer loyalty by attracting users interested in digital and live experiences.
